libmoldeo (Moldeo 1.0 Core)  1.0
libmoldeo es el conjunto de objetos y funciones, que permiten ejecutar las operaciones básicas de la plataforma Moldeo, y que compone su núcleo.
 Todo Clases Namespaces Archivos Funciones Variables 'typedefs' Enumeraciones Valores de enumeraciones Amigas 'defines' Grupos Páginas
Referencia del Archivo moGUIManager.h
#include <moMathVector.h>
#include <moMathVector3.h>
#include <moMathVector4.h>
#include <mo3dModelManager.h>

Ir al código fuente de este archivo.

Clases

class  moCamera3D
 
class  moAttribute
 
class  moGeometry
 Base abstracta de base para las geometrías. Más...
 
class  moPath
 
class  moMaterialBase
 
class  moMaterial
 
class  moObject3D
 
class  moBone
 
class  moSprite
 
class  moLine
 
class  moLineSegments
 
class  moPoints
 
class  moLOD
 
class  moSkinnedMesh
 
class  moSkeleton
 
class  moMesh
 
class  moShape
 
class  moBoxGeometry
 
class  moCircleGeometry
 
class  moCylinderGeometry
 
class  moPolyhedronGeometry
 
class  moDodecahedronGeometry
 
class  moIcosahedronGeometry
 
class  moTetrahedronGeometry
 
class  moOctahedronGeometry
 
class  moShapeGeometry
 
class  moPlaneGeometry
 
class  moExtrudeGeometry
 
class  moRingGeometry
 
class  moSphereGeometry
 
class  moTextGeometry
 
class  moTubeGeometry
 
class  moAxis3D
 
class  moBoundingBox3D
 
class  moGuiObject
 Base abstracta de los objetos de interface de usuario (GUI). Más...
 
class  moWidget
 Objeto de interface de usuario tipo ventana. Más...
 
class  moWindow
 Ventana simple. Más...
 
class  mo3dWidget
 moWidget 3D - objeto tridimensional Más...
 
class  moGUIManager
 Administrador de recursos GUI. Más...
 

'typedefs'

typedef moVector3f moPointf
 
typedef moVector3d moPointd
 
typedef moPointf moPoint
 
typedef moVertex3f moVertex
 
typedef moVertex3f moPosition
 
typedef moVector3i moFace
 
typedef moMatrix3f moFace3
 
typedef moVector2f moTCoord
 
typedef moVertex3f moColorRGB
 
typedef moVector4f moColorRGBA
 
typedef moColorRGB moColor
 
typedef moGLMatrixf moCameraMatrix
 
typedef moGLMatrixf moCamera3DBase
 
typedef moVector3fArray moPointArray
 
typedef moVector3fArray moColorArray
 
typedef moVector3fArray moColorRGBArray
 
typedef moVector4fArray moColor4fArray
 
typedef moVector4fArray moColorRGBAArray
 
typedef moVector2fArray moTCoordArray
 
typedef moVector3fArray moVertexArray
 
typedef moVector3iArray moFaceArray
 
typedef moMatrix3fArray moFace3Array
 

Enumeraciones

enum  moGeometryType {
  MO_GEOMETRY_UNDEFINED =-1, MO_GEOMETRY_POINT =0, MO_GEOMETRY_BOX =1, MO_GEOMETRY_CIRCLE =2,
  MO_GEOMETRY_CYLINDER =3, MO_GEOMETRY_SHAPE =4, MO_GEOMETRY_PLANE =5, MO_GEOMETRY_EXTRUDE =6,
  MO_GEOMETRY_RING =7, MO_GEOMETRY_SPHERE =8, MO_GEOMETRY_POLYHEDRON =9, MO_GEOMETRY_ICOSAHEDRON =10,
  MO_GEOMETRY_DODECAHEDRON =11, MO_GEOMETRY_TETRAHEDRON =13, MO_GEOMETRY_TEXT =14, MO_GEOMETRY_TUBE =15,
  MO_GEOMETRY_MAX =16
}
 

Funciones

 moDeclareExportedDynamicArray (moAttribute, moAttributeArray)
 
 moDeclareExportedDynamicArray (moGuiObject *, moGuiObjectArray)
 

Documentación de los 'typedefs'

Definición en la línea 51 del archivo moGUIManager.h.

Definición en la línea 50 del archivo moGUIManager.h.

Definición en la línea 49 del archivo moGUIManager.h.

typedef moVector4fArray moColor4fArray

Definición en la línea 74 del archivo moGUIManager.h.

typedef moVector3fArray moColorArray

Definición en la línea 72 del archivo moGUIManager.h.

Definición en la línea 47 del archivo moGUIManager.h.

Definición en la línea 48 del archivo moGUIManager.h.

typedef moVector4fArray moColorRGBAArray

Definición en la línea 75 del archivo moGUIManager.h.

typedef moVector3fArray moColorRGBArray

Definición en la línea 73 del archivo moGUIManager.h.

typedef moVector3i moFace

Definición en la línea 44 del archivo moGUIManager.h.

Definición en la línea 45 del archivo moGUIManager.h.

typedef moMatrix3fArray moFace3Array

Definición en la línea 79 del archivo moGUIManager.h.

typedef moVector3iArray moFaceArray

Definición en la línea 78 del archivo moGUIManager.h.

typedef moPointf moPoint

Definición en la línea 41 del archivo moGUIManager.h.

typedef moVector3fArray moPointArray

Definición en la línea 71 del archivo moGUIManager.h.

Definición en la línea 40 del archivo moGUIManager.h.

Definición en la línea 39 del archivo moGUIManager.h.

Definición en la línea 43 del archivo moGUIManager.h.

Definición en la línea 46 del archivo moGUIManager.h.

typedef moVector2fArray moTCoordArray

Definición en la línea 76 del archivo moGUIManager.h.

Definición en la línea 42 del archivo moGUIManager.h.

typedef moVector3fArray moVertexArray

Definición en la línea 77 del archivo moGUIManager.h.

Documentación de las enumeraciones

Valores de enumeraciones
MO_GEOMETRY_UNDEFINED 
MO_GEOMETRY_POINT 
MO_GEOMETRY_BOX 
MO_GEOMETRY_CIRCLE 
MO_GEOMETRY_CYLINDER 
MO_GEOMETRY_SHAPE 
MO_GEOMETRY_PLANE 
MO_GEOMETRY_EXTRUDE 
MO_GEOMETRY_RING 
MO_GEOMETRY_SPHERE 
MO_GEOMETRY_POLYHEDRON 
MO_GEOMETRY_ICOSAHEDRON 
MO_GEOMETRY_DODECAHEDRON 
MO_GEOMETRY_TETRAHEDRON 
MO_GEOMETRY_TEXT 
MO_GEOMETRY_TUBE 
MO_GEOMETRY_MAX 

Definición en la línea 81 del archivo moGUIManager.h.

Documentación de las funciones

moDeclareExportedDynamicArray ( moAttribute  ,
moAttributeArray   
)
moDeclareExportedDynamicArray ( moGuiObject ,
moGuiObjectArray   
)